A new one-pot preparation of indoles by a Ugi-3CR/Wittig sequence has been developed. The reaction of odorless isocyanide-substituted phosphonium salt 5, aldehyde 6, and amine 7 produced the indoles 9 in 45-82% yields via a sequential Ugi-3CR/Wittig reaction in the presence of H3PO4 and solid K2CO3, respectively.
